Transaction 42c421b25aeabe25734614dfaa895241321a19b371d1364c4b3565a5b2c10340
1 Input
1 Output
-
42c421b25aeabe25734614dfaa895241321a19b371d1364c4b3565a5b2c10340:0
- value
- 22080628
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 d22d2045d1edf8c8f5b7e3dd7f1b886b2ae1515f OP_EQUALVERIFY OP_CHECKSIG
- address
- 1LAJxhWLpvUi4H78oTXzU5Wq7mQuiQbrky